Chance Chancellor’s Exit Was An Inside Joke

Chance Chancellor (Conner Floyd) was a legacy character tied to the longest-standing family in Genoa City, Wisconsin. So, killing him off was a big deal.

While Chance hasn’t yet received a memorial service or even a sendoff fitting of his blood-tie importance, at least the fans were part of an inside joke.

Readers of this comprehensive site know that Floyd was tapped to replace Flynn as Chad DiMera (now played by Floyd). Viewers of Days of our Lives will see Floyd’s debut next year due to that soap’s highly advanced recording schedule.

So, Cane asking Chance to be at the gathering in the south of France was purposeful. Cane’s death scene was also a wink at the character swap between Days and Y&R.

Lily Winters Can’t Get Away

Lily Winters (Christel Khalil) keeps telling Cane that she’s done with him. Yet, Khalil and Flynn continue to appear in ongoing scenes.

Cane is desperate to reconcile with his true love and the mother of their children. She knows he’s sincere, but naturally doesn’t trust him after all that’s been revealed and has gone down.

Accepting Victor’s lead, Lily is attempting to pry information from Cane about whatever his takeover plans are. But he’s not divulged anything.

However, Cane stated that he would abandon his plan if she would give him a second chance, with no pun intended, as Chance was fully addressed in the section above. Eventually, Lily seems destined to relent, but plenty of plot space is ahead before that becomes feasible.

Cane Ashby Doesn’t Want To Be Alone

Cane told Billy Abbott (Jason Thompson) and Phyllis Summers (Michelle Stafford) that he needs people on his team. Subsequently, he had a falling out with Billy when telling him that Jabot is a target.

Phyllis is on board but was reminded that she’s not Cane’s equal. He appears to be using her as a means to an end and possibly wants her to be relaying information as a form of enemy distraction.

There is no doubt that Cane wants Lily back. So, fans are focused on seeing what happens if he can’t have her or doesn’t achieve reconciliation in the short term.
